ABSTRACT

BACKGROUND/AIMS: As an underprivileged population, homeless people have a higher incidence of morbidity and mortality than do non-homeless people. Diabetes mellitus is a chronic disease associated with high complication rates; its incidence is increasing rapidly and it requires prompt, adequate treatment and care. Therefore, we investigated the quality of medical care provided to homeless diabetics in a general hospital and comorbidities associated with diabetes. METHODS: Between March 25, 2011 and December 31, 2012, we retrospectively investigated the medical records of the diabetes patients at a general hospital in Seoul. We assigned the patients into two groups: homeless (n = 82) and non-homeless (n = 242) patients. We subsequently compared the clinical and laboratory findings, comorbidities, and complications between the two groups. RESULTS: The homeless diabetics received treatment less regularly than the non-homeless patients and were diagnosed with diabetes while visiting the hospital for the treatment of other diseases. The homeless patients had higher glycated hemoglobin A1c levels than the non-homeless patients. The homeless patients had a higher rate of other diseases, such as peripheral artery disease, acute infectious disease, intracranial hemorrhage, and pulmonary tuberculosis; a higher incidence of acute infectious disease (odds ratio [OR], 15.671; 95% confidence interval [CI], 5.115-48.070); and a higher prevalence of pulmonary tuberculosis (OR, 6.423; 95% CI, 1.785-23.116) than the non-homeless patients, as determined by multivariate analysis. CONCLUSIONS: Comorbid acute infectious disease and pulmonary tuberculosis were found more frequently in homeless diabetes patients presenting to the hospital than in non-homeless diabetes patients. Therefore, attention should be paid to this differentiating factor.

ABSTRACT

BACKGROUND: Sitagliptin is a highly selective dipeptidyl peptide-4 (DPP-4) inhibitor that increases blood levels of active glucagon-like peptide (GLP)-1 and glucose-dependent insulinotrophic polypeptide (GIP), resulting in increased insulin secretion. While studies conducted in other countries have indicated the efficacy and safety of using sitagliptin to treat type 2 diabetes mellitus (T2DM), its predictors of effects to sitagliptin are not well understood. Therefore, we evaluated the predictive clinical parameters for the therapeutic benefits of sitagliptin when added to an ongoing metformin or sulfonylurea therapy in Korean T2DM subjects. METHODS: We obtained data from 251 Korean T2DM subjects who had recently started taking sitagliptin as add-on therapy. Exclusion criteria included any insulin use. Changes in HbA1c (DeltaHbA1c) and fasting plasma glucose (DeltaFPG) were assessed by comparing baseline levels prior to sitagliptin administration to levels 12 and 24 weeks after treatment. Responders were defined as subjects who experienced decrease from baseline of >10% in DeltaHbA1c or >20% in DeltaFPG levels at 24 weeks. RESULTS: We classified 81% of the subjects (204 out of 251) as responders. The responder group had a lower mean body mass index (23.70+/-2.40 vs. 26.00+/-2.26, P< or =0.01) and were younger (58.83+/-11.57 years vs. 62.87+/-12.09 years, P=0.03) than the non-responder group. CONCLUSION: In Korean T2DM subjects, sitagliptin responders had lower body mass index and were younger compared to non-responders.

ABSTRACT

Angioimmunoblastic T cell lymphoma (AITL), which accounts for only 1~2% of non-Hodgkin's lymphomas, is commonly accompanied by skin lesions. Those associated with AITL include erythematous plaques, nodules or rashes. Histological examination of most lesions shows infiltration by malignant lymphocytes. Ichthyosis is a generalized skin disease characterized by hyperkeratosis, in which the skin acquires an appearance resembling fish scales. Some cases may be acquired, but most have a genetic basis. We report a case of AITL with associated ichthyosis that is considered to be inherited.

ABSTRACT

Nasogastric tube insertion is a routine clinical procedure for nutritional support, gastric aspiration and decompression. Although it is generally a safe procedure, complication rates range from 0.3~8%. Submucosal esophageal dissection is a rare disorder caused by mucosal tearing and bleeding between the mucosal and muscular layers of the esophagus, leading to their separation. We report a case of submucosal esophageal dissection secondary to the accidental iatrogenic intramural insertion of a nasogastric tube.

ABSTRACT

BACKGROUND/AIMS: The human leukocyte antigen (HLA) system is an integral component of immune response. Highly polymorphic HLA genes may play a pivotal role in the response of antiviral therapy. We investigated the effects of HLA gene polymorphism on the clinical outcome of chronic hepatitis B patients who received lamivudine treatment. METHODS: Depending on their clinical response to lamivudine therapy, a total of sixty one patients were divided into following groups; non-responders, viral breakthroughers, relapsers, and seroconverters. HLA-A, -B, -Cw, -DRB and HLA-DRB1 alleles typing was performed on each group through the polymerase chain reaction and the sequence-specific oligonucleotide hybridization method. The distribution patterns of HLA-A, HLA-B, HLA-Cw, HLA-DRB, and HLA-DRB1 were then analysed. RESULTS: When non-responders were compared to the other groups, high frequencies in HLA-Cw*1, HLA-DRB1*4 and HLA-DRB*4 (p=0.015, 0.033 and 0.004 respectively) were evident. When seroconverters were compared to viral breakthroughers, high frequencies in HLA-A*2 and HLA-DRB*4 (p=0.048, 0.025 respectively) were evident. CONCLUSIONS: Our data suggests that HLA-A*2, HLA-Cw*1, HLA-DRB1*4 genes are related to the clinical outcomes of lamivudine treatment in chronic hepatitis B patients. These genes may be used in the prediction of the clinical outcome of lamivudine therapy in chronic hepatitis B patients.
